Facebook Marketplace is an online marketplace where users can buy or sell items. Often, you will come across product listings where the seller’s information, such as their phone number, email, and address are hidden.
Some sellers prefer hiding these as it provides them more privacy. However, hiding this information can prevent buyers from knowing more about the product or how to get in touch with the seller.
Typically, buyers contact the seller through Facebook Messenger to find out the information. However, there are some hacks to see this hidden information. This is because all seller details are visible if you’re using Facebook on your mobile browser.
Note: these methods are for educational purposes only, if a seller wishes not to show certain information you should respect that.
See Hidden Information on Facebook Marketplace on Computer
- Log in to your Facebook account in the browser.
- Click the Marketplace icon at the top of your screen, or by selecting Marketplace on the left-side menu panel.
- Click on the product listing you want.
- Scroll down to the Seller’s Description or Details section to find ‘[hidden information].‘
- Copy the URL of the listing.
- Paste the URL link in another browser and replace “www” with “m.”
- Scroll down to the Seller Description or Details section – you can often view the previously hidden details.
See Hidden Information on Facebook Marketplace on iPhone or Android
- Click the hamburger icon on the top right of your Facebook app.
- Click on Marketplace.
- Click on the product listing of your choice.
- Scroll down to Seller’s Description or Details section and you should see the details hidden inside the square brackets.
- Scroll up and click on the Share icon.
- Click on Copy link.
- Open your preferred browser on mobile and paste the URL link of the product.
Note: You need to be logged into your Facebook account on the browser. - Replace “www” with “m” and press Enter.
You should now be able to see the hidden details in the Seller Description or Details section.
